Output ebc54652f80d54d70fc203c291b72b83bc514b68936dc06b532a9f8ad004ac27:1

value
1898000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65454fb026e855388afe13c71a8dde0823f5c6a9 OP_EQUAL
address
3AvVCkWHGqiRUoXaFCw4sqRodp9wuLLmBU
transaction
ebc54652f80d54d70fc203c291b72b83bc514b68936dc06b532a9f8ad004ac27
spent
true